Understanding Cutting Board Materials

1. Wooden Cutting Boards: Timeless and Durable

Wooden cutting boards are a classic choice for many cooks. They are not only aesthetically pleasing but also gentle on your knives, helping them stay sharp longer. Many people wonder, "Are wooden cutting boards safe?" The answer is yes! When properly cared for, wooden boards can be hygienic and resistant to bacteria. Look for boards made from hardwoods like maple or walnut for the best quality.

2. Plastic Cutting Boards: Affordable and Convenient

If you’re looking for something that’s easy to clean, plastic cutting boards might be your best bet. They are typically dishwasher safe, making cleanup a breeze. One common question is, "Can plastic cutting boards harbor bacteria?" While they can, regular cleaning and replacing worn boards can mitigate this risk. Plus, plastic boards are often lighter and come in various colors, which can help you avoid cross-contamination by designating colors for different food types.

3. Bamboo Cutting Boards: Eco-Friendly Option

For the environmentally conscious cook, bamboo cutting boards offer an excellent alternative. Bamboo is a renewable resource that grows quickly and is known for its durability. When it comes to maintenance, bamboo boards are relatively easy to care for, but they do require occasional oiling to keep them in good shape. If you’re asking, "Are bamboo cutting boards good for knives?" the answer is yes; they are gentle on blades, similar to wood.

Size Matters: Choosing the Right Dimensions

4. Small Cutting Boards: Perfect for Quick Tasks

Small cutting boards are great for quick tasks, like slicing a lemon or chopping herbs. They are easy to handle and store, making them a practical choice for those with limited counter space. If you’re wondering, "What size should a cutting board be for everyday use?" a small board can be around 10x14 inches, ideal for quick prep jobs.

5. Medium Cutting Boards: Versatile for Daily Use

Medium-sized cutting boards offer a balance between convenience and workspace. Typically around 15x20 inches, they provide enough surface area for various tasks without taking up too much room. These boards are versatile and can be used for everything from chopping vegetables to slicing meats. If you often cook meals that require multiple ingredients, a medium board might be your best option.

6. Large Cutting Boards: Ideal for Big Meals

If you frequently prepare large meals or host gatherings, a large cutting board is a must-have. These boards, often 18x24 inches or larger, provide ample space for cutting multiple ingredients at once. They can also double as serving platters for cheese, charcuterie, or bread. When considering size, think about your cooking habits and the types of meals you typically prepare.

Maintenance and Care: Keeping Your Boards in Shape

7. Cleaning Wooden Cutting Boards: Tips for Longevity

To maintain the quality of your wooden cutting board, it’s essential to clean it properly. Avoid soaking it in water, as this can lead to warping. Instead, wash it with warm, soapy water and dry it immediately. Regularly applying food-grade mineral oil will also help protect the wood and keep it looking great. If you’re curious about "how often should I oil my wooden cutting board?" aim for every month or so to keep it in top condition.

8. Caring for Plastic Cutting Boards: Best Practices

Plastic cutting boards are generally low-maintenance. After each use, simply wash them with hot, soapy water or place them in the dishwasher. Over time, they may develop deep grooves that can harbor bacteria. If you notice this, it’s time to replace the board. A good rule of thumb is to replace plastic cutting boards every couple of years, depending on how often you use them.

Choosing the Right Cutting Board for Your Needs

9. Specialty Cutting Boards: Finding the Perfect Fit

There are also specialty cutting boards designed for specific tasks. For example, a carving board often features a groove to catch juices from meat. If you’re someone who enjoys baking, a pastry board can be a great addition to your kitchen. When asking yourself, "What type of cutting board should I buy for my cooking style?" consider the types of food you prepare most often and look for boards that cater to those needs.
